UNESCO World Heritage

Emperors and electors, churchmen and great industrialists have left their mark on North Rhine-Westphalia. Five of their magnificent buildings and one historic border are now on the Unesco World Heritage List: Imposing cathedrals, magnificent palaces, monuments from Roman times, a mighty former Benedictine abbey and the most beautiful colliery in the world tell their impressive stories.
